Output e3949056fd1f1bd53388538281e32b670b38233fcaf2f55af1bdd3bc68d82263:1

value
40911874
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c8ddd94c603d04847ce434191c3445fc26efd24d OP_EQUALVERIFY OP_CHECKSIG
address
1KK5uhAP5zidBRSUETf8WCX8gqdejgFh5K
transaction
e3949056fd1f1bd53388538281e32b670b38233fcaf2f55af1bdd3bc68d82263
spent
true